Lots Going On

A lot of things are coming together right now.

Gary & I (mainly Gary) have been working on "polishing" the handling of the F7. We changed the rear shock, adjusted camber & toe in the front end, and lowered tire pressure all around. All these adjustments were to reduce transitional over steer. The machine corners like a slot car; we felt these changes were necessary to tame the machine down a little. Everything seems to be working very well. As we are learning, the rear chain is long enough to require some sort of management devices (idlers, guides).

The second generation front end design is complete. The new front end will allow easy adjustment of caster, camber & toe. We will be using bigger motorcycle brakes and tapered roller bearings as well. The rear end for the touring will be drive shaft driven, stay tuned for details.
